Amazon was the best when I bought mine before Christmas. Do make sure you have plenty of ram though. My laptop with 1gb ram slowed down to a snails pace when I installed it.
 
Thats interesting to know, will have a look at what he's running. Will have a look to see what v 7 memory requires.

Thanks
 
PSE7 insts. say a minimum of IGb is required, but you need to take account of what else will be running on the PC simultaneously.
I had just 1Gb when I installed PSE7 and it ran OK. I increased the RAM to 3 Gb and it ran faster.
